Revolution per Minute

Revolutions per minute (abbreviated rpm, RPM, rev/min, r/min, or r⋅min−1) is a unit of rotational speed or the frequency of rotation around a fixed axis. It is the number of turns in one minute. 


Radian per Second

The radian per second (symbol: rad/s) is the SI unit of angular velocity. It measures how fast an object rotates or revolves relative to another point, i.e., how fast the angular position or orientation of an object changes with time. One radian per second is the angular velocity of a body that rotates through one radian in one second.

How to convert Revolution per Minute to Radian per Second

1 rpm = 0.10472 rad/s. To convert any value, multiply it by 0.10472. For example, 25 rpm = 2.61799 rad/s.
